边缘计算:重塑数据处理与智能决策的新范式
2025.10.10 16:05浏览量:6简介:本文深入探讨边缘计算的核心概念、技术架构、应用场景及实施挑战,解析其如何通过分布式计算架构降低延迟、提升效率,并为开发者提供从架构设计到安全优化的实践指南。
边缘计算:重塑数据处理与智能决策的新范式
一、边缘计算的本质:从中心到边缘的范式转移
传统云计算架构以集中式数据中心为核心,通过高速网络传输数据至云端处理。然而,随着物联网(IoT)设备爆发式增长(预计2025年全球连接设备超750亿台),这种模式面临三大挑战:
- 延迟敏感型场景失效:自动驾驶、工业机器人等场景要求毫秒级响应,云端往返延迟(通常50-200ms)可能引发灾难性后果。
- 带宽成本激增:单个4K摄像头每天产生约100GB数据,若全部上传云端,运营商需承担指数级增长的带宽成本。
- 数据隐私风险:医疗监测、智能家居等场景涉及敏感数据,集中存储易成为攻击目标。
边缘计算通过将计算资源下沉至网络边缘(如基站、路由器、设备端),构建”云-边-端”三级架构,实现数据本地化处理。其核心价值在于:
- 降低延迟:边缘节点处理时延可控制在1-10ms级,满足实时性需求。
- 节省带宽:仅上传关键数据,典型场景下带宽消耗可减少90%。
- 增强隐私:敏感数据在边缘完成脱敏处理,原始数据无需出域。
二、技术架构:分层解耦与协同计算
边缘计算的技术栈可分为四层:
1. 终端层:异构设备接入
支持多种通信协议(如LoRa、NB-IoT、5G)和设备类型(传感器、摄像头、工业控制器)。以工业场景为例,西门子S7-1500 PLC可通过OPC UA协议直接与边缘网关交互,实现生产数据实时采集。
2. 边缘层:轻量化计算核心
边缘节点需部署轻量级操作系统(如EdgeX Foundry、Azure IoT Edge)和容器化应用。典型配置包括:
- 硬件:ARM/x86架构,4-16核CPU,16-64GB内存
- 软件:Docker容器引擎,Kubernetes边缘编排
- 功能:数据预处理(滤波、聚合)、本地推理(TensorFlow Lite)、规则引擎(触发报警)
代码示例:使用Python在树莓派上部署边缘AI模型
import tensorflow as tffrom edge_device import SensorReader# 加载预训练模型(量化版,仅5MB)model = tf.lite.Interpreter(model_path="edge_model.tflite")model.allocate_tensors()# 模拟传感器数据sensor = SensorReader(port="/dev/ttyUSB0")while True:data = sensor.read_vibration() # 读取振动数据input_data = preprocess(data) # 数据归一化# 边缘推理input_details = model.get_input_details()model.set_tensor(input_details[0]['index'], input_data)model.invoke()output_data = model.get_tensor(model.get_output_details()[0]['index'])if output_data[0] > THRESHOLD:send_alert_to_cloud() # 仅异常时上传云端
3. 网络层:智能流量调度
通过SDN(软件定义网络)技术实现动态路由:
- 数据分级:紧急报警走5G低时延通道,历史数据走Wi-Fi批量上传
- 边缘选择:基于地理位置、负载情况自动选择最优边缘节点
- 断点续传:网络中断时缓存数据,恢复后优先传输关键帧
4. 云端层:全局协同与模型更新
云端承担三方面职责:
- 模型训练:收集边缘数据优化全局模型(如联邦学习)
- 资源调度:根据边缘节点负载动态分配计算任务
- 安全管理:统一发放证书、监控异常访问
三、典型应用场景与量化收益
1. 智能制造:预测性维护
某汽车工厂部署边缘计算后:
- 设备停机时间:减少65%(从年均120小时降至42小时)
- 带宽成本:下降82%(每日上传数据量从2TB降至360GB)
- 模型更新周期:从周级缩短至小时级(边缘节点实时反馈数据)
2. 智慧城市:交通信号优化
杭州某试点区域通过边缘计算实现:
- 绿灯延长精度:提升至92%(传统方案仅75%)
- 应急车辆通行时间:缩短40%(从3分钟降至1.8分钟)
- 能耗降低:信号机功耗减少30%(本地计算替代云端频繁通信)
3. 远程医疗:实时超声诊断
基层医院部署边缘AI后:
- 诊断准确率:从68%提升至91%(与三甲医院专家水平相当)
- 报告生成时间:从15分钟压缩至8秒
- 网络依赖度:在3G网络下仍可稳定工作
四、实施挑战与应对策略
1. 异构设备管理
问题:工业协议多达200余种(Modbus、Profinet、DNP3等),兼容性差。
方案:采用协议转换网关(如Moxa EDS-408A),支持同时解析8种协议,转换时延<50ms。
2. 边缘安全防护
风险:边缘节点暴露在公网,易遭DDoS攻击(某能源公司曾因边缘网关被攻陷导致区域停电)。
措施:
- 硬件级安全:采用TPM 2.0芯片存储密钥
- 软件防护:部署轻量级防火墙(如iptables规则优化版)
- 零信任架构:设备认证采用动态令牌,每30分钟刷新一次
3. 资源受限优化
矛盾:边缘设备CPU利用率需控制在<70%,否则影响实时性。
技巧:
- 模型剪枝:移除ResNet-50中90%的冗余通道,推理速度提升3倍
- 数据压缩:使用JPEG2000替代H.264,视频存储空间减少40%
- 任务调度:采用EAR(Edge-Aware Scheduling)算法,优先执行高优先级任务
五、开发者实践指南
1. 架构设计三原则
- 就近处理:数据产生地与计算地距离<50公里
- 状态分离:边缘节点无状态,状态数据存储在云端
- 失败安全:设计断网自愈机制(如本地缓存+恢复后同步)
2. 工具链选择建议
| 场景 | 推荐工具 | 优势 |
|---|---|---|
| 模型部署 | TensorFlow Lite | 支持ARM架构,模型体积小 |
| 设备管理 | Eclipse IoT | 开源协议栈,支持多语言开发 |
| 编排调度 | K3s(轻量级K8s) | 内存占用<500MB,适合资源受限设备 |
| 安全加固 | OpenSSL 1.1.1(带FIPS模块) | 通过联邦认证,满足等保2.0要求 |
3. 性能调优技巧
- 内存优化:使用jemalloc替代glibc,碎片率降低60%
- 网络优化:启用TCP BBR拥塞控制,吞吐量提升35%
- 能耗优化:动态调整CPU频率(如Intel SpeedShift),空闲时功耗下降80%
六、未来趋势:边缘智能的深化
- 边缘原生AI:模型架构从Cloud-to-Edge转向Edge-Native,如MobileNetV3专为边缘设备设计
- 数字孪生边缘化:在边缘构建局部数字孪生体,减少云端同步数据量
- 边缘区块链:通过轻节点实现设备间可信协作,如能源交易场景
- 自主边缘:边缘节点具备自我优化能力,如动态调整模型精度与功耗平衡
边缘计算正在从”云计算的补充”演变为”智能世界的基石”。对于开发者而言,掌握边缘计算技术意味着抓住万物互联时代的核心入口;对于企业用户,合理部署边缘架构可带来显著的ROI提升(典型案例显示3年TCO降低45%)。随着5G-Advanced和6G技术的演进,边缘计算将与空天地一体化网络深度融合,开启全域智能的新纪元。

发表评论
登录后可评论,请前往 登录 或 注册